Autotools does not search $PWD for m4 files, so the LIBCAP_NG_PATH macro isn't found via the local cap-ng.m4, and isn't actually expanded. Move it to m4/ and have aclocal search that. Signed-off-by: Mike Frysinger <vapier@gentoo.org>
